FS:1995 JDM RHD Mitsubishi Lancer Evo 3

This is my personal car,REAL NOT CONVERTED 1995 RHD JDM evo 3 .its going for sale cause i just dont dive it,and now my wife is pregnant the unused toys must go.i bought it with 64k km/h in april 06 and as of today it has only 71k km/h,only 7k km/h put in 1 year.
the car is current titled(have title in hand)and titled with its non 17 digit vin.
the work done to the car as followed:
New paint job 1 year old
Skyline 4 pot front brake conversion
Tein pillow mounts
Greddy BOV
front and rear strut tower brace
ohlins full adjustable coil overs(drives like its on rails!!)
motegi 17 rims(rims and tires are mint with less then 7k km/h)
full exhaust(head back)
GT28 RS turbo (disco potato)
1000 cc inj
adjustable FPR
255 LPH fuel pump
Koyo aluminum radiator
individual coil to plug conversion
Evo 5 Power Fc D-Jetro(needs to be tuned rev limiter set at 3500 rpms)
Apexi wire harness adapter
FP2 cams (272)
new timming belt changed when cams went in
ARP head studs
intake
apexi Avcr
HID`s 8000K
recaro seats
cobra kevlar drivers seat
short throw shifter
trunk bar
battery in trunk
nardi steering wheel
